Portsmouth Cat Owner Offers £1,000 Reward to Catch Poisoner

A furious Portsmouth cat owner is hunting a cold-hearted poisoner after their two-year-old feline was deliberately targeted this month.

Lisa Chamberlain, who lives around Stamshaw, Jervis Road, Strode Road, and Widley Road, is offering a £1,000 reward for info leading to the arrest and prosecution of the culprit.

Cat Poisoned on Purpose

Lisa said: “Someone has deliberately poisoned my beloved cat. This is cruelty on a shocking scale and it won’t be forgotten.”
